Virtual City Description:

Create the perfect place to live, create your own Virtual City! Step into the shoes of a daring architect and develop a residential paradise for your virtual citizens.

In Virtual City game you are to create a well-developed infrastructure. With the help of Sarah, executive assistant extraordinaire, transportation expert and dresser, build and manage some exceptional cities. Construct for your residents cozy houses, industrial structures, shopping malls, hospitals, schools, cinemas and more.

Virtual City is a real-life simulation game. Help your people cope with population and economical crisis, natural catastrophes. Establish trade relations with neighboring cities and become the best city manager!

Virtual City offers 50 exciting simulation levels in Colorado, California, Michigan, Montana and New York. Enjoy also Free Play mode with 5 "sandbox" maps. The game features over 50 types of buildings, lots of upgrades, 25 types of goods to transport and trade and hours of building fun! Download the game and create your own Virtual City!
